Fayette County: Government transfers accounted for 27.4% of income in 2022, up from 13.2% in 1970
In 2022, government transfers made up 27.4% of income in Fayette County, a 14.2% surge from 13.2% in 1970, according to information from the Economic Innovation Group.

In 2022, Fayette County ranks 22nd among Illinois counties with 27.4% transfer dependency
In 2022, government transfers made up 27.4% of income in Fayette County—ranking it 22nd most dependent among Illinois counties.
